Explanation:

Step1: Count responses for each sibling number

First, list all responses: 2, 3, 2, 2, 4, 1, 2, 1, 2, 2, 1, 0, 1, 0, 1, 3, 2, 1, 3, 2.
Count 0s: 2 (from "0, 0").
Count 1s: 5 (from "1,1,1,1,1").
Count 2s: 9 (from "2,2,2,2,2,2,2,2,2").
Count 3s: 3 (from "3,3,3").
Count 4s: 1 (from "4").

Step2: Complete frequency distribution

Fill the table:

  • 0: 2
  • 1: 5
  • 2: 9
  • 3: 3
  • 4: 1
